Enroll Course: https://www.udemy.com/course/lap-trinh-python-tu-co-ban-en-nang-cao-thong-qua-cac-du-an/
Are you ready to dive into the world of programming? If you’ve ever wanted to learn Python, one of the most popular and powerful programming languages today, then I highly recommend the Udemy course titled “Lập trình Python từ cơ bản đến nâng cao thông qua các dự án”. This course is designed to take you from a complete beginner to a proficient Python developer through hands-on projects.
### Course Overview
This course provides a clear and practical learning pathway that guides you step-by-step from installing your development environment to mastering complex projects. Here’s what you can expect:
– **Foundational Knowledge**: You will start by understanding the basics of Python, learning how to install and customize the PyCharm development environment, and writing your first Python programs.
– **Master Basic Programming Concepts**: The course will teach you about variable declaration, data types, and how to manipulate them, as well as using operators and control structures in Python.
– **Working with Data Structures**: You’ll learn to handle essential data structures like strings, lists, tuples, dictionaries, and sets, which are foundational to effective programming.
– **Loops and Functions**: Master the use of For and While loops to iterate over elements and learn how to write and call functions in Python to reuse your code efficiently.
– **Object-Oriented Programming (OOP)**: You’ll be introduced to OOP, understanding how to create and use classes, inheritance, and other critical concepts.
– **Modules and Packages**: Learn how to organize your code using modules and packages, making your code more manageable and reusable.
– **Real-World Projects**: The course emphasizes practical application, guiding you through projects such as automating Excel file updates, building an IoT system to measure temperature and humidity, and creating a machine learning project to predict music preferences.
– **Related Technologies**: Get an insight into related technologies, including database management systems, popular Python libraries, and networking protocols.
– **AI Integration**: Use AI tools like ChatGPT to enhance your Python programming skills.
### Benefits of the Course
This course offers comprehensive knowledge, covering everything from basic concepts to advanced applications, equipping you with the skills necessary to become a confident Python developer. The continuous practice through hands-on exercises and real-world projects ensures that you can apply what you learn immediately. Additionally, you will gain practical application skills that extend beyond programming into fields like automation, data analysis, and IoT.
Whether you are a complete beginner or someone with programming experience looking to broaden your knowledge, this course will provide you with the essential skills and insights to advance your Python career. Join us and unlock the potential of Python today!
Enroll Course: https://www.udemy.com/course/lap-trinh-python-tu-co-ban-en-nang-cao-thong-qua-cac-du-an/